If you are arriving early into Amsterdam, keep a lookout for the Olivia Logo in many bookstores, restaurants, pubs and businesses around Amsterdam. This lets you know that it is either gay-owned or specifically gay-friendly (although most of Amsterdam is very Gay Friendly!) Make a point to visit the PINK POINT KIOSK near the Pink Triangle-Anne Frank House area and say hello to Wolter and Richard who have been very helpful connecting us to the Gay community and businesses in Amsterdam :-) They have lots of rainbow merchandise, Amsterdam hats - fun things as souvenirs of Amsterdam.
